bpf: add kfuncs and helpers support for file dynptrs
Add support for file dynptr. Introduce struct bpf_dynptr_file_impl to hold internal state for file dynptrs, with 64-bit size and offset support. Introduce lifecycle management kfuncs: - bpf_dynptr_from_file() for initialization - bpf_dynptr_file_discard() for destruction Extend existing helpers to support file dynptrs in: - bpf_dynptr_read() - bpf_dynptr_slice() Write helpers (bpf_dynptr_write() and bpf_dynptr_data()) are not modified, as file dynptr is read-only.
